Guide your timed entrance to the Historical Agora for 10:00 or 10:30 am. This gives you time to soak up the highlights of the Acropolis beforehand.

From the Acropolis, you’ll stroll downhill for about quarter-hour to the Historical Agora and temple of Hephaestus. You’ll go the Acropolis Museum, however time is of the essence, and if you wish to go to the Museum, reserve it for later within the day. It’s open till 9:00 p.m.

The Historical Agora is the very best preserved historical break within the metropolis. We discovered it extra spectacular than the Parthenon, particularly within the morning mild. Ensure you stroll round it to see it from all angles. 

It was based within the sixth century BC. The Historical Agora of Athens was initially used as a gathering place or a spot to congregate. Truly, the phrase Agora interprets into “an meeting of the folks.” The principle spotlight right here is the Temple of Hephaestus, which is gorgeous. The intricate particulars and delightful fluted columns make this temple one of many must-sees in Athens, particularly in the event you love Greek structure.

Syntagma Sq. Metro is the primary metro station within the metropolis, and you’ll hop on the subway from right here to your subsequent vacation spot. Nevertheless, even in the event you don’t trip the subway, go inside to see the archaeological exhibition. When constructing the metro line, they discovered important relics, together with a mosaic ground from the fifth century, an historical aqueduct, pottery, lamps, and even human bones. The museum is free to go to and is price trying out.

From Syntagma, you’ll be able to hop on the subway or name an Uber to take you to the Panathenaic Stadium. Situated on the east aspect of the Nationwide Gardens, the Panthenaic Stadium was the location of the primary fashionable Olympic video games in 1896. Your entire stadium is made out of marble, and it’s spectacular to see. The positioning itself has much more historic significance as within the sixth century BC, it was dwelling to the Panathenaic Video games, which had been a precursor to the Olympic Video games.  

You may pay to go inside and stroll round or you’ll be able to simply admire it from the skin. The selection is yours.
